Utilita Arena Sheffield
About
Utilita Arena Sheffield is a world‑class indoor entertainment venue located in the heart of Sheffield, England. At the centre of the city’s cultural scene, it offers a versatile 13,600‑seat capacity for concerts, sporting events, and family‑friendly spectacles. Designed by HOK Sport, the arena boasts state‑of‑the‑art acoustics, a cutting‑edge lighting rig, and a flexible arena floor that can be reconfigured for ice hockey, basketball, or theatrical productions. Historically the venue hosted the 1991 World Student Games and has since become home to the elite Sheffield Steelers ice‑hockey team. With a multi‑million‑pound refurbishment completed in 2013, the arena now features modern seating, enhanced catering, accessible facilities and an iconic glass‑roofed front entrance.
